WARM BLUE CHEESE DIP WITH GARLIC AND BACON



Warm Blue Cheese Dip with Garlic and Bacon image

Even people that don't like blue cheese love this wonderful hot dip. It can be served with vegetables, but I find that people like it best with French bread.

Time 1h

Yield 14

Number Of Ingredients 6

7 slices bacon
2 cloves garlic, peeled and minced
1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
¼ cup half-and-half
4 ounces blue cheese, crumbled
2 tablespoons chopped fresh chives

Steps:

  • Place bacon in a large, deep skillet. Cook over medium high heat until evenly brown. Remove bacon from skillet, drain on paper towels and crumble.
  • Place garlic in hot bacon grease. Cook and stir until soft, about 1 minute. Remove from heat.
  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Place cream cheese and half-and-half in a medium bowl. Beat with an electric mixer until blended. Stir in bacon, garlic, blue cheese and chives. Transfer mixture to a medium baking dish.
  • Bake covered in the preheated oven 30 minutes, or until lightly browned.

BLUE CHEESE AND SPINACH DIP



Blue Cheese and Spinach Dip image

This is a decadent appetizer to serve any time, but it is particularly good for holiday parties. Serve with hamdmade style potato chips or lavish flaxseed crackers that are sturdy enough to scoop up the mixture without crumbling.

Time 15m

Yield 2 1/2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 tablespoon butter
1 1/4 cups thinly sliced onions or 1 1/4 cups shallots
1 1/4 cups coarsely chopped spinach
3/4 cup crumbled blue cheese
3/4 cup low-fat sour cream or 3/4 cup plain yogurt
1/2 cup light mayonnaise
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, melt butter over medium heat; add onions and cook, stirring frequently, for 5 minutes or until onions are tender.
  • Cover; reduce heat to low and cook, stirring occasionally, for 15 minutes or until golden brown.
  • Increase heat to medium. Add spinach and stir for 2-3 minutes or until wilted; remove from heat.
  • In a medium bowl, combine cheese, sour cream, and mayonnaise; mash with back of a wooden spoon until cheese pieces are of desired consistency.
  • Stir in onion mixture, salt and pepper. Cover and refrigerate to allow flavors to blend for 1 hour or up to 1 day.
  • VARIATON: Stir in 1/4 cup crumbled bacon just before serving.

EASY CHEESY SPINACH AND BACON DIP

Time 10m

Yield 4 cups, 32 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 lb Velveeta cheese, cut into 1/2 inch cubes
1 (10 ounce) package frozen chopped spinach, thawed and drained
4 ounces cream cheese, cut up
1 (10 ounce) can rotel diced tomatoes and green chilies, undrained
8 slices bacon, crisply cooked, drained and crumbled

Steps:

  • Cut 1 lb. Velveeta cheese into 1/2 inch cubes; place in a large, microwavable bowl.
  • Add spinach, thawed and well-drained, cream cheese, diced tomatoes and chilies and bacon.
  • Microwave on high for 5 minutes or until Velveeta is completely melted and mixture is well-blended, stirring after 3 minutes.
  • Serve hot with tortilla chips or assorted cut-up fresh veggies.
